50 Cent’s Former Brand Manager Embezzled Over $2.2 Million From His Company, Ordered To Payback Stolen Funds
One former employee for rap star turned business mogul 50 Cent was ordered to payback the entertainer millions.
Recent court documents revealed that Curtis ‘50 Cent‘ Jackson was awarded over $2 million, after his former brand manager stole millions from his liquor company, Sire Spirits. Reportedly, Mitchell Green admitted to pricing up the already $200 Branson cognac and $150 Le Chemin du Roi (aka The King’s Path) champagne, collecting the excess profit. Reports state that Green pocketed a total of $2.2 million over 2 years in “agency fees”, and is now being ordered to pay up big time.

According to reports, the former Brand Manager faced the threat of being outed after he was extorted by someone who knew of the unlawful scheme. Prompting him to confess his crime. After 50 released Greene from the company, he was taken to arbitration and found liable for the money embezzled.
Green was ordered to pay back the pocketed money to 50’s company, $948,096 to a wholesaler, and another $2.7 million in attorneys fees – totalling to $6.2 million in funds owed.
